区块链技术—每日一答

本文详细阐述了区块链中交易信息如何通过PBFT机制上链的过程。各机构产生的交易信息经由应用服务后台接入区块链平台,通过消息分发中心在P2P网络中广播。主节点计算哈希值并广播,其他节点进行验证。当所有节点收到一致的运行结果时,交易信息被写入区块,并通过合约执行引擎记录到数据库中。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

区块链怎么上链?(PBFT机制)

答:各个机构或应用产生交易信息后,由应用服务后台通过API或SDK形式接入到区块链平台。接着,区块链平台上的消息发送中心:1、消息分发中心通过P2P网络将交易信息广播给所有节点,主节点通过哈希计算,将哈希值广播给其他所有节点,其他节点将自己接到消息后计算的哈希值与主节点传过来的哈希序列进行比对,当所有节点收到比对通过信息后时,在虚拟机上执行这批交易,当所有节点收到运行结果一致消息时,将交易信息写入区块(消息不一致时,按照3F+1的标准,除去F或小于F的不一致消息值,类似于通过投票竞选班长)。2、消息发送中心将这笔交易信息(通过合约执行引擎)记录进数据库,同时可以热备份节点。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值